European Production of Methanal (Formaldehyde) by Country

The European production of methanal (formaldehyde) exhibits significant regional variation. As of 2023, Germany leads with a production volume of 655.04 million kilograms, followed by Poland at 511.32 million kilograms, and Spain at 193.17 million kilograms. Other notable producers include Italy, the Netherlands, and Belgium.
